I don't know how much either one of us may have missed ;-)
I am not a security expert, and haven't looked at the security aspects of
j2ee application packaging. However my impression from reading (some of)
the j2ee specs and (again, some of) the jboss code is that each application
gets an application classloader, and all classes in that classloader are
essentially equivalent as far as the classloader is concerned. (presmumable
not as far as security is concerned, but that's a different question).
So my question is, again, only as far as the application classloader, and
ignoring security for the moment, can we just include everything in the ear
that looks like a package containing classes, and not worry about tracing
the manifest classpath entries inside the ear? Is this spec compliant (I
think yes) and does it cause problems (I'm asking).
